A unique poetic art exhibition for the enjoyment of everyone, the poetry is by well-known Nottinghamshire prize-winning poet Clive Brookes who has had five books of poetry published using traditional forms and Vers libre.
The poetry covers many subjects: philosophy, war, love, humour, legend etc. Most of the calligraphy illustrations and illuminations are by Andrew Stewart Jamieson who is a world-renowned Heraldic Artist and was at one time during his illustrious career a Royal Scribe to Her Majesty the Queen.
Free event, during library opening hours - suitable for all.
